Abstract
Magistrsko diplomsko delo z naslovom Priznanje in izvršitev mednarodnih poravnav se začne z orisom evropske ter slovenske zakonodaje, ki zadeva priznanja in izvršitve sodnih poravnav v mednarodnem zasebnem pravu v civilnih in gospodarskih zadevah. Nadalje je v magistrskem diplomskem delu predstavljena primerjalno pravna ureditev postopkov priznanja in izvršitve sodnih poravnav v Uredbah Bruselj I, Uredba Bruselj I bis ter v t. i. uredbah EU tretje generacije, Uredbi o uvedbi evropskega naloga za izvršbo nespornih zahtevkov, Uredbi o uvedbi postopka za evropski plačilni nalog in Uredbi o uvedbi evropskega postopka v sporih majhne vrednosti. V drugem delu magistrskega diplomskega dela so uvodoma predstavljene možnosti za čezmejno izvršitev izvensodnih poravnav. Poudarek drugega dela magistrskega diplomskega dela je na postopku priznanja in izvršitve mednarodnih poravnav, doseženih v postopkih gospodarske mediacije v okviru Singapurske konvencije, pri čemer je konvencija na posameznih mestih primerjana z Newyorško konvencijo o priznanju in izvršitvi tujih arbitražnih odločb. V sklepnem delu magistrskega diplomskega dela je poudarjena razlika med naprednostjo EU ureditve postopkov priznanja in izvršitve sodnih poravnav ter na drugi strani odsotnostjo mednarodno pravnega urejanja postopkov priznanja in izvršitve izvensodnih poravnav. Čezmejno priznanje in izvršitev izvensodno doseženih poravnav urejajo le Uredba o uvedbi evropskega postopka v sporih majhne vrednosti in Uredba o uvedbi postopka za evropski plačilni nalog ter na mednarodni ravni Singapurska konvencija. Singapurska konvencija predstavlja velik korak k unifikaciji sistema priznanja in izvršitve mednarodnih poravnav, vendar pa s strani držav EU še ni doživela nobene ratifikacije.

Title:
Recognition and enforcement of international settlements
Abstract:
This Master’s thesis with the title Recognition and enforcement of international settlements examines the European and Slovenian legislation concerning the recognition and enforcement of court settlements in private international law in civil and commercial matters. It also presents the comparative legal regulation of the procedures for recognizing and enforcing court settlements in the Brussels I Regulation, the Brussels I bis Regulation, and in third-generation EU regulations, i.e., the European enforcement order for uncontested claims regulation, the European order for payment procedure regulation, and the European small claims procedure regulation. The second part of this Master’s thesis focuses on the possibilities for cross-border enforcement of out-of-court settlements. Specifically, the second part of this thesis examines the procedure for recognizing and enforcing international settlements achieved through commercial mediation processes under the Singapore Convention. A comparison is drawn between the Singapore Convention and the New York Convention on the recognition and enforcement of foreign arbitral awards. The final section of the Master’s thesis highlights the disparity between the progressive EU regulation of the procedures for recognizing and enforcing court settlements and the absence of international legal regulation of the procedures for recognizing and enforcing out-of-court settlements. Currently, the cross-border recognition and enforcement of out-of-court settlements is primarily governed only by the European small claims procedure regulation and the European order for payment procedure regulation, and, at the international level, by the Singapore Convention. While the Singapore Convention represents a significant advancement towards unifying the system of recognizing and enforcing international settlements, it has yet to be ratified by EU countries.
